Action When the International Stability of the Peso Is Threatened. - Whenever the international reserve of the Bangko Sentral falls to a level which the Monetary Board considers inadequate to meet prospective net demands on the Bangko Sentral for foreign currencies, or whenever the international reserve appears to be in imminent danger of falling to such a level, or whenever the international reserve is falling as a result of payments or remittances abroad which, in the opinion of the Monetary Board, are contrary to the national welfare, the Monetary Board shall:
(a) take such remedial measures as are appropriate and within the powers granted to the Monetary Board and the Bangko Sentral under the provisions of this Act; and
(b) submit to the President of the Philippines and to Congress a detailed report which shall include, as a minimum, a description and analysis of:
(1) the nature and causes of the existing or imminent decline;
(2) the remedial measures already taken or to be taken by the Monetary Board;
(3) the monetary, fiscal or administrative measures further proposed; and
(4) the character and extent of the cooperation required from other government agencies for the successful execution of the policies of the Monetary Board.
If the resultant actions fail to check the deterioration of the reserve position of the Bangko Sentral, or if the deterioration cannot be checked except by chronic restrictions on exchange and trade transactions or by sacrifice of the domestic objectives of a balanced and sustainable growth of the economy, the Monetary Board shall propose to the President, with appropriate notice of the Congress, such additional action as it deems necessary to restore equilibrium in the international balance of payments of the Philippines.
The Monetary Board shall submit periodic reports to the President and to Congress until the threat to the international monetary stability of the Philippines has disappeared.
